Grants and Contributions:

Title:
Showcasing Culturally Aware Deep Energy Retrofits in Urban First Nation Communities
Agreement Number:
EAE2388
Agreement Value:
$77,250.00
Agreement Date:
Jul 12, 2023 - Mar 31, 2025
Description:
The purpose of the agreement is to retrofit two (2) older homes on the Musqueam First Nation Reserve to demonstrate the benefits of energy-efficient retrofits, raise awareness about heat pumps, and showcase a culturally aware approach to energy efficiency. This work will help to develop a community energy-efficiency strategy roadmap with respect to housing issues and housing solutions for the Musqueam Indian Band.
Organization:
Natural Resources Canada
Expected Results:

" Complete the energy-efficient retrofits for two (2) homes on the Musqueam Indian Reserve to use a model for the community. " Increase energy efficiency for the community. " Increase energy efficiency awareness for the community. " Develop a housing strategy and roadmap that is better suited to the needs of the community. " Create a culturally relevant approach to Net-Zero retrofits. " Share the community's findings with other First Nations communities across Canada. " Create government awareness about the barriers and inequities faced by Indigenous peoples and the systemic housing issues in First Nation communities.
